The Next Step 'Rivers of Hate'
The Next Step were a mid '60s garage band from Northern California. They released two 45s, this one on the MCC label is very rare, being listed at #19 on the G45 rarest garage 45s list, with only 2 copies known. I don't own one but received the label scan from someone who does. 'Rivers of Hate' was comped for the first time on the 2009 CD 'Up From The Grave' on the Frantic label. The other song 'I Said No' is also great & included on 'Up From the Grave' as well as 'Gravel #1'. Quoting from the G45 description ..... "from "I Said No" :"Everywhere I go they say get out of our town, everywhere I go they're going to put me down, but can't they see I don't want their sympathy, oh yeah, can't they see I will never go on my knees, oh no". And from the flip "the blood red sun cremates my brain"...It's the doom-laden lyrics which distinguish both sides of this unheard teen jangler (with touches of psych). One of the hardest CA 45's to find, we only know of two copies, there's a chance this will be confirmed or denied in the near future." The singer on both sides was Jimmy Hayes. The footage used is public domain, from a film titled 'Planet of Prehistoric Women', a Russian sci-fi film that had extra footage added (the women) to sex it up for a '60s USA commercial release.
